Table 157. PEDO_DEB_REG register description
DEB_ TIME[4:0]
If this time between steps is greater than DEB_TIME*80ms, the debouncer is
reactivated
DEB_ STEP[2:0] Minimum number of steps to increment step counter (debouncer)
The procedure to modify the pedometer debounce time is the following:
 Write reg FUNC_CFG_ACCESS (01h) = 80h (Enables access to the embedded
functions)
 Set debounce time in bits [3:7] of reg 14h (1LSB = 80 ms.This value must be > 0)
 Write reg FUNC_CFG_ACCESS (01h) = 00h (Disables access to the embedded
functions registers)
All modifications of the content of the embedded functions registers have to be performed
with the device in power-down mode.
11.4
STEP_COUNT_DELTA (15h)
Time period register for step detection on delta time (r/w).

Table 159. STEP_COUNT_DELTA register description
SC_DELTA[7:0]
Time period value(1) (1LSB = 1.6384 s)
1. This value is effective if the TIMER_EN bit of the TAP_CFG register is set to 1 and the TIMER_HR bit of
the WAKE_UP_DUR register is set to 0.
